|  | /* | 
|  | * Dallas Semiconductor's DS1621 Digital Thermometer and Thermostat. | 
|  | */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| #include <common.h> | 
|  |  | 
|  | #ifdef CONFIG_DTT_DS1621 | 
|  | #if !defined(CFG_EEPROM_PAGE_WRITE_ENABLE) || \ | 
|  | (CFG_EEPROM_PAGE_WRITE_BITS < 1) | 
|  | # error "CFG_EEPROM_PAGE_WRITE_ENABLE must be defined and CFG_EEPROM_PAGE_WRITE_BITS must be greater than 1 to use CONFIG_DTT_DS1621" | 
|  | #endif | 
|  | #include <i2c.h> | 
|  | #include <dtt.h> |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Device code | 
|  | */ | 
|  | #define DTT_I2C_DEV_CODE 0x48			/* Dallas Semi's DS1621 */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| int dtt_read(int sensor, int reg) | 
|  | { | 
|  | int dlen; | 
|  | uchar data[2];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Calculate sensor address and command. | 
|  | * | 
|  | */ | 
|  | sensor = DTT_I2C_DEV_CODE + (sensor & 0x07); /* Calculate addr of ds1621*/ |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Prepare to handle 2 byte result.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| if ((reg == DTT_READ_TEMP) || | 
|  | (reg == DTT_TEMP_HIGH) || (reg == DTT_TEMP_LOW)) | 
|  | dlen = 2; | 
|  | else | 
|  | dlen = 1;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Now try to read the register.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| if (i2c_read(sensor, reg, 1, data, dlen) != 0) | 
|  | return 1;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Handle 2 byte result.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| if (dlen == 2) | 
|  | return ((int)((short)data[1] + (((short)data[0]) << 8))); | 
|  |  | 
|  | return (int)data[0]; | 
|  | } /* dtt_read() */ | 
|  |  | 
|  |  | 
|  | int dtt_write(int sensor, int reg, int val) | 
|  | { | 
|  | int dlen; | 
|  | uchar data[2];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Calculate sensor address and register. | 
|  | * | 
|  | */ | 
|  | sensor = DTT_I2C_DEV_CODE + (sensor & 0x07); |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Handle various data sizes.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| if ((reg == DTT_READ_TEMP) || | 
|  | (reg == DTT_TEMP_HIGH) || (reg == DTT_TEMP_LOW)) { | 
|  | dlen = 2; | 
|  | data[0] = (char)((val >> 8) & 0xff);	/* MSB first */ | 
|  | data[1] = (char)(val & 0xff); | 
|  | } | 
|  | else if ((reg == DTT_WRITE_START_CONV) || (reg == DTT_WRITE_STOP_CONV)) { | 
|  | dlen = 0; | 
|  | data[0] = (char)0; | 
|  | data[1] = (char)0; | 
|  | } | 
|  | else { | 
|  | dlen = 1; | 
|  | data[0] = (char)(val & 0xff);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Write value to device.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| if (i2c_write(sensor, reg, 1, data, dlen) != 0) | 
|  | return 1; | 
|  |  |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} /* dtt_write() */ | 
|  |  | 
|  |  | 
|  | static int _dtt_init(int sensor) | 
|  | { | 
|  | int val;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Setup High Temp.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| val = ((CFG_DTT_MAX_TEMP * 2) << 7) & 0xff80; | 
|  | if (dtt_write(sensor, DTT_TEMP_HIGH, val) != 0) | 
|  | return 1; | 
|  | udelay(50000);				/* Max 50ms */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Setup Low Temp - hysteresis.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| val = (((CFG_DTT_MAX_TEMP - CFG_DTT_HYSTERESIS) * 2) << 7) & 0xff80; | 
|  | if (dtt_write(sensor, DTT_TEMP_LOW, val) != 0) | 
|  | return 1; | 
|  | udelay(50000);				/* Max 50ms */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Setup configuraton register | 
|  | * | 
|  | * Clear THF & TLF, Reserved = 1, Polarity = Active Low, One Shot = YES | 
|  | * | 
|  | * We run in polled mode, since there isn't any way to know if this | 
|  | * lousy device is ready to provide temperature readings on power up.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| val = 0x9; | 
|  | if (dtt_write(sensor, DTT_CONFIG, val) != 0) | 
|  | return 1; | 
|  | udelay(50000);				/* Max 50ms */ | 
|  |  | 
|  | return 0; | 
|  | } /* _dtt_init() */ | 
|  |  | 
|  |  | 
|  | int dtt_init (void) | 
|  | { | 
|  | int i; | 
|  | unsigned char sensors[] = CONFIG_DTT_SENSORS; | 
|  |  | 
|  | for (i = 0; i < sizeof(sensors); i++) { | 
|  | if (_dtt_init(sensors[i]) != 0) | 
|  | printf("DTT%d:  FAILED\n", i+1); | 
|  | else | 
|  | printf("DTT%d:  %i C\n", i+1, dtt_get_temp(sensors[i])); |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| return (0); | 
|  | } /* dtt_init() */ | 
|  |  | 
|  |  | 
|  | int dtt_get_temp(int sensor) | 
|  | { | 
|  | int i; | 
|  |  | 
|  | /* | 
|  | * Start a conversion, may take up to 1 second.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| dtt_write(sensor, DTT_WRITE_START_CONV, 0); | 
|  | for (i = 0; i <= 10; i++) { | 
|  | udelay(100000); | 
|  | if (dtt_read(sensor, DTT_CONFIG) & 0x80) | 
|  | break; | 
|  | } | 
|  |  | 
|  | return (dtt_read(sensor, DTT_READ_TEMP) / 256); | 
|  | } /* dtt_get_temp() */ | 
|  |  | 
|  |  | 
|  | #endif /* CONFIG_DTT_DS1621 */ |
